Transaction cb93d7560124ab8af8aff71480ad999116f1213f5a88f1bbb14648a31c874878
1 Input
1 Output
-
cb93d7560124ab8af8aff71480ad999116f1213f5a88f1bbb14648a31c874878:0
- value
- 3037036
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d033d8cf01724d3faf8602215fe14291ed5c80ae OP_EQUAL
- address
- 3Lftaq9EBTqeP8H7fgaEGfXNYWXR2rbxUb